| Sommario/riassunto: | This scholarly work examines norms of dependency, including slavery, in late antique and early medieval societies, focusing on legal, social, and institutional contexts. Through contributions from legal and social history scholars, the book explores continuity and change in dependency structures across eight centuries, highlighting the influence of Roman legal terminology, the church's legal provisions, and societal practices. It investigates dependency relationships such as those within households, church legislation, and agrarian labor systems, offering insights into the lived experiences of dependents. The book is intended for academics and researchers studying historical social structures, law, and dependency relations. |
